Ferry Meadows is the ideal place for a family day out and one of the largest country parks in the region. Situated less than three miles from Peterborough city centre, at the heart of Nene Park, its varied landscapes make it the favourite destination for thousands of visitors throughout the year. Thorpe Meadows is accessible to pedestrians, cyclists and vehicles at all times and is home to Nene Park’s purpose-built rowing lake, riverside walks and a sculpture collection. Read more
Located at the main gateway to Ferry Meadows, Orton Meadows is accessible to pedestrians, cyclists and vehicles at all times and is home to Nene Golf and Pitch & Putt as well as the Granary Pub, a Premier Inn and Notcutts Garden Centre. Read more
Orton Mere connects Ferry Meadows to Thorpe Meadows and boasts lakes and open space for recreation. With an avenue of trees to guide your way, why not visit Orton Mere as an alternative gateway to the Park? Read more
Woodston Reach is a wooded area of Nene Park to the east of Orton Mere. It offers great opportunities for walking if you are looking for something a little bit quieter to the popular Ferry Meadows. Read more
Found to the west of Ferry Meadows, the Rural Estate is a large agricultural landscape which is steeped in history. Why not join the Nene Way which runs alongside the River Nene, to explore this area further, including the unspoilt villages of Castor, Ailsworth and Sutton. Read more
